Understanding Compounding
Christy raises an insightful question about the true meaning of compounding, particularly in relation to savings accounts versus stock investments. The discussion clarifies that while compounding typically refers to earning interest on both principal and accumulated interest, in the context of stocks, it often relates to total returns, which include capital appreciation and reinvested dividends.
